US Embassy holiday
The US Embassy including the Consular Section and the American Centre with the Archer K Blood American Centre Library and the Education USA Student Advising Centre will be closed on October 11, on the occasion of Columbus Day, an American holiday, a press release said yesterday.
Emergency services for American citizens will be available. Please call 885566-2000 and ask for the duty officer.
2 food shops fined
Two fast food shops owners were fined Tk 18,000 on charge of selling unhygienic and substandard foods to the customers in Rajshahi city on Wednesday, officials concerned said yesterday.
A team of Department of National Consumer Rights Protection (DNCRP) conducted raid in Bhatapara and Shalbagan markets and found Adibhut Fast Food and Razia Chinese and Community Centre and fined the food shop for preparing, possessing and selling foods in unhygienic condition. Subsequently, the team fined Tk 6,000 and Tk 12,000 against the shop owners respectively and realized the fined money instantly. Saiful Islam, assistant director of DNCRP, said such drive against the violations of consumers’ rights will be continued during the days ahead.
Jamaat leader held in Barisal
Police arrested Barisal Kazirhat thana unit general secretary of Jamaat-e-Islami Ohaidul Sharif, 40, from his Charsonapur village home yesterday morning on charge of carrying subversive activities.
MR Showkat Anwar, officer-in-charge of Kazirhat thana, said Jamaat leader Ohaidul Sharif held several secret meetings in different areas of Kazirhat thana recently to carryout subversive activities. A number of cases have been pending with Kazirhat thana against him, the OC added.
Man electrocuted in Sylhet
A young man died from electrocution at Haraitrilochan village of Sylhet district on Wednesday.
The deceased was Abul Hossain, 25, son of late Moiab Ali of the village. Witnesses said Abul sustained injuries when he came in contact with a live electric wire while he was playing in a field in the area in the morning. Locals rushed Abul to Jakiganj upazila health complex where attending doctors declared him dead.
20 injured in road accident
At least 20 people were injured in a road accident on Barisal-Dhaka highway in Shoymail area of Barisal city yesterday. Police and local source said a bus ‘Mim Paribahan’ left Khulna for Barisal yesterday morning. The accident took place when the driver of the bus lost control over the steering and fell into a roadside ditch in Shoymail area under Airport police station of the city. Local people and police rushed to the spot and rescued the injured passengers.
